Output 22c42917e60cb880f689026034a27962ee43a9be0761f6cd6fc58267fbc8dfd3:59

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 651f460d65b4c0f43d93049bdab9ae0a78d2a020837e1b24ac6d76c67e67cc9c
address
bc1pv505vrt9knq0g0vnqjda4wdwpfud9gpqsdlpkf9vd4mvvln8ejwqawlwal
transaction
22c42917e60cb880f689026034a27962ee43a9be0761f6cd6fc58267fbc8dfd3
confirmations
18396
spent
true